How do freelance political communications professionals typically collaborate with campaign teams and stakeholders?

Freelance political communications professionals often work closely with campaign managers, policy advisors, and media teams to develop messaging strategies, craft press releases, and manage social media content. While freelancers may work remotely, regular virtual meetings and clear communication channels are crucial for staying aligned with the evolving goals and timelines of a campaign. Building strong relationships with clients and understanding their priorities helps freelancers effectively represent the candidate or organization, even when not embedded within the core team. This collaborative approach ensures messaging consistency and maximizes the impact of communication efforts.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a freelance political communications professional?

To thrive as a Freelance Political Communications professional, you need expertise in strategic messaging, media relations, and a strong understanding of the political landscape, often supported by a relevant degree or communications experience. Familiarity with digital communications platforms, analytics tools, and content management systems is typical, along with knowledge of social media strategy. Exceptional written and verbal communication skills, adaptability, and the ability to work independently make someone stand out in this role. These skills and qualities are crucial to effectively influence public opinion, manage client reputations, and respond quickly in a fast-changing political environment.

What is freelance political communications?

Freelance political communications involve providing communication services, such as messaging, media relations, speechwriting, and campaign strategy, to political candidates, organizations, or advocacy groups on a contract or project basis. Freelancers in this field help shape public opinion, craft compelling narratives, and manage public relations efforts without being permanently employed by a single entity. This allows clients to access specialized expertise for specific campaigns or initiatives while giving freelancers flexibility and a diverse workload.
